Managing Expenses for Bliss
As we set out on our wedding preparations, one of the initial conversations we had was about our financial plan. It was crucial for us to set a practical figure that would allow us to create the event we dreamed of without causing monetary pressure. We started by outlining all potential expenses, from the location and catering to flowers and photography, making sure to account for both the clear and unexpected costs. This detailed approach helped us gain clarity on what we could manage while still focusing on the elements that mattered most to us.
Then, we decided to divide our budget into sections, assigning specific amounts to each aspect of the wedding. This way, we could easily track our spending as we made choices. This organization not only helped in managing our finances but also made the preparation feel less daunting. By sticking to our financial plan and being conscious of our requirements versus wants, we avoided unnecessary pressure and were able to focus on the creative aspects of our wedding planning.
As time went on, we realized that flexibility was vital. Sometimes, we encountered unforeseen costs that required changes in our budget. Learning to adapt and being open to exploring options allowed us to stay within our budgeted limits without sacrificing our vision. Ultimately, our financial planning became a collaborative effort, reinforcing our commitment to creating a joyful celebration without compromising our future together.
